About the role

Key responsibilities & impact
  • Lead end-to-end compliance workstreams supporting Upstart's unsecured line of credit product, including customer disclosures, periodic statements, change-in-terms communications, error resolution requirements, and credit reporting readiness.
  • Partner closely with Product, Engineering, Legal, and Risk teams to interpret regulatory requirements and incorporate compliant, customer-focused solutions into product design and implementation.
  • Develop and maintain clear, audit-ready documentation, controls, and governance processes that support internal reviews, partner oversight, and regulatory examinations.
  • Drive cross-functional compliance initiatives from planning through implementation, coordinating stakeholders and ensuring business readiness for product launches and enhancements.
  • Monitor compliance-related risks, identify opportunities to strengthen processes and controls, and recommend practical solutions that enable the business to scale responsibly.
  • Foster a culture of ownership and collaboration by sharing compliance expertise, supporting cross-functional decision-making, and helping teams navigate regulatory considerations with confidence.

Requirements

What you’ll need
  • 5+ years of product compliance, or risk experience supporting unsecured consumer lending products
  • Experience interpreting and applying consumer lending regulations, including FCRA/Regulation V and credit furnishing requirements
  • Experience leading compliance workstreams supporting product launches or major product enhancements
  • Experience partnering cross-functionally with Product, Engineering, Legal, and Risk teams
  • Experience developing audit-ready documentation, controls, and compliance processes
  • Knowledge of Regulation Z (TILA), Regulation E, and regulations governing open-end consumer credit
  • Ability to translate regulatory requirements into practical guidance for product and engineering teams
  • Experience supporting bank partnership or bank-readiness programs
  • Skills in building scalable compliance documentation and governance frameworks
  • Experience using collaboration and workflow management tools such as Confluence and Jira
